Question:

Read the statements in the context of the Vijayanagara Empire and choose the correct state ments:
(A) Rulers often encouraged temple building as a means of associating themselves with the divine.
(B) Temples functioned only as a religious centre and were never a center of economy and polity.
(C) Kings prepared and maintained temples to win the support and recognition of their power, wealth and piety.
(D) Temples never functioned as a centre of learning.
Choose the correct answer:
